Detailsinfo

A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in Linux Kernel 3.16.0/3.16.1/3.16.2/3.16.3 (Operating System). Affected is the function magicmouse_raw_event of the component Magic Mouse HID Driver.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a memory corruption v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-119. The product performs operations on a memory buffer, but it can read from or write to a memory location that is outside of the intended boundary of the buffer.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ability.

The issue has been introduced in 08/03/2014. The weakness was published 09/11/2014 as confirmed mailinglist post (oss-sec). The advisory is available at seclists.org.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2014-3181 since 05/03/2014. The exploitability is told to be easy. Local access is required to approach this attack. The exploitation doesn't require any form of authentication. Technical details are known, but there is no available exploit. The structure of the vulnerability defines a possible price range of USD $5k-$25k at the moment (estimation calculated on 02/15/2022).

The vulnerability was handled as a non-public zero-day exploit for at least 39 days. During that time the estimated underground price was around $5k-$25k. The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 77798 (Fedora 21 : kernel-3.16.3-300.fc21 (2014-11097)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Fedora Local Security Checks.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 167699 (SUSE Enterprise Linux Security update for Linux kernel (SUSE-SU-2015:0481-1) - (Deprecated)).

There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.

The vulnerability is also documented in the databases at X-Force (95927), Tenable (77798), SecurityFocus (BID 69779†) and Vulnerability Center (SBV-46284†). Further details are available at seclists.org. Similar entries are available at VDB-10108, VDB-10110, VDB-10114 and VDB-11366.
